精神分裂症患者父母的沟通偏差

Communication deviances in parents of schizophrenics.

作者信息

Rund B R

出版信息

Fam Process. 1986 Mar;25(1):133-47. doi: 10.1111/j.1545-5300.1986.00133.x.

DOI:10.1111/j.1545-5300.1986.00133.x
PMID:3956704
Abstract

In an attempt to make a multimethod assessment of communication deviance in parents of schizophrenics, a communication conflict situation (CCS) and the TAT were used to obtain qualitative and quantitative measures of communication for a sample of 50 parental couples, 21 of which were parents of schizophrenics, 9 were parents of nonpsychotic psychiatric patients, and 20 were parents of normals. The results were a general confirmation of earlier reports that communication deviance is an outstanding characteristic in families with a schizophrenic offspring. The most important finding, however, was that parents of paranoid and nonparanoid schizophrenics score very differently on a majority of the communication variables. Parents of nonparanoid schizophrenics form one extreme on a continuum of communication deviance, and parents of paranoid schizophrenics and normals the other. Egocentrism, measured by CCS, turned out to be the single qualitative variable with best discriminating power across all groups.

摘要

为了对精神分裂症患者父母的沟通偏差进行多方法评估,采用了沟通冲突情境(CCS)和主题统觉测验(TAT),对50对父母进行了沟通的定性和定量测量,其中21对是精神分裂症患者的父母,9对是非精神病性精神疾病患者的父母,20对是正常孩子的父母。结果总体上证实了早期的报告,即沟通偏差是有精神分裂症后代的家庭的一个突出特征。然而,最重要的发现是,偏执型和非偏执型精神分裂症患者的父母在大多数沟通变量上得分差异很大。非偏执型精神分裂症患者的父母在沟通偏差连续体上处于一个极端,而偏执型精神分裂症患者的父母和正常孩子的父母处于另一个极端。通过CCS测量的自我中心主义,被证明是在所有组中具有最佳区分能力的单一质性变量。
